Total agreement with you here. I was buying them by the case and picking up extra army builders on the side up until the Ep7 figures started. After that, I only cherry picked the non-sequel figures. I'll pretty much buy anything OT or even PT related, but the sequel-era holds zero interest to me. For awhile there it seemed like I was getting one, maybe two figures a wave max. Some waves none at all.

For comparison, I think Hasbro handles the Marvel Legends line much better. When there's a new movie out, they do one or two waves with a focus on that movie, and then move on to something else. They do a very good job of mixing in comics-style figures, even within a movie-focused wave. Lots of 2-packs, box sets, etc. Yes there are some waves that hang around for longer than others, but I think that is more due to over-production / over-ordering from retailers. And the best part is, there is basically zero carry-forward figures. I can buy each wave by the case, and the worst I have to deal with is 1 or 2 double-packed figures. They do re-use molds and re-release certain characters a lot, but most of the time they are at least different versions so there's a little bit of incentive to pick them up. And I haven't even mentioned the Build-a-Figures.
Glad to know I'm not the only one...and don't even mention adding a BAF or build a throne/weapon/diorama/anything piece in with black series figures. Feel like I got crucified a while back for suggesting this idea to help persuade people into buying full waves to cut down on peg warmers lol.
